Hf. Zou et al., EFFECT OF HAMMETT CONSTANT ON THE QUANTITATIVE CORRELATION OF BENZOIC-ACID RETENTION IN RP-IPC WITH N-OCTANOL WATER PARTITION-COEFFICIENTS, Journal of liquid chromatography, 16(16), 1993, pp. 3433-3443
The quantitative correlation of n-octanol/water partition coefficient
(logP) vs. extrapolated capacity factor (logk(ip)w) in RP-IPC and Hamm
ett's constant (sigma) with eleven ionic benzoic aclas as model compou
nds is evaluated. There is a high regression coefficient (0.98) with m
ethanol and acetonitrile as organic modifiers, but there is a low regr
ession coefficient (0.80) with tetrahydrofuran as organic modifier. Th
e parameter logk(ip)w makes a positive contribution to n-octanol/water
partition coefficient whereas the Hammett's constant makes a negative
contribution. Methanol and acetonitrile are the solvents of choice fo
r determination of logP value of the ionic solutes. The electronic eff
ect of solutes described by the Hammett's constant plays a quite impor
tant role in the retention of ionic compounds in RP-IPC.
